Introduction

An OIS (Optical Image Stabilisation) camera is designed to reduce blur caused by hand movement or shaky hands while capturing photos or videos. It physically adjusts the lens or sensor to counteract motion, delivering clearer images and smoother videos—especially in low light or while shooting on the go. This makes it a must-have feature for anyone who loves photography, records family moments, or shares video content online. From premium smartphones to mid-range models, many now offer OIS as a built-in feature, helping users capture every moment with clarity and confidence.

What is image stabilisation

Image stabilisation refers to the technology used in cameras to reduce the effects of motion blur caused by camera shake. This feature is especially useful when shooting in low light, using a telephoto lens, or capturing fast-moving subjects. By compensating for small movements, image stabilisation ensures that your photos and videos remain sharp and clear.

4 types of image stabilisation

When it comes to image stabilisation, there are four primary types, each with its unique features and applications. Here is a quick overview:


  • Optical Image Stabilisation (OIS): This hardware-based system uses gyroscopes and lens adjustments to counteract camera movement. It is ideal for low-light and handheld photography.
  • Electronic Image Stabilisation (EIS): A software-based method that stabilises videos by cropping and shifting frames. It is commonly used in smartphones and action cameras.
  • Dual Image Stabilisation: A combination of OIS and EIS, this method offers enhanced stability by leveraging both hardware and software. It is suitable for high-end cameras.
  • In-Body Image Stabilisation (IBIS): Found in some DSLR and mirrorless cameras, IBIS stabilises the camera sensor rather than the lens, ensuring flexibility across various lenses.

Image stabilisation – Which one is right for you

Choosing the right type of image stabilisation depends on how you plan to use your camera. Whether you are a beginner, a casual user, or a photography enthusiast, each option offers something unique.

Here is a simple guide to help you decide:

  • For everyday photography and social media content:
    Go for Electronic Image Stabilisation (EIS) or Digital Image Stabilisation (DIS). These are often found in smartphones and basic cameras, making them perfect for quick, casual shots and videos.
  • For travel and low-light photography:
    Optical Image Stabilisation (OIS) is ideal. It provides better control for handheld shooting, especially when you do not have access to a tripod.
  • For professional-level shoots and maximum clarity:
    Sensor-shift stabilisation (or IBIS) is the best choice. If you are investing in a DSLR camera or a mirrorless camera, look for this feature to ensure superior sharpness and stability with any lens.

Matching the right stabilisation technology with your usage can elevate your photography—whether you are capturing landscapes, portraits, or action shots.

What is an OIS system?

OIS, or Optical Image Stabilisation, is a hardware-based technology used in cameras to reduce motion blur caused by hand movements or vibrations. It works by adjusting the camera lens to counteract movements, ensuring sharper images and smoother videos.

Which type of image stabilisation is better?

The best type of image stabilisation depends on your needs. Optical Image Stabilisation (OIS) is ideal for low-light and handheld photography, while Electronic Image Stabilisation (EIS) is better for video recording. Dual Image Stabilisation and In-Body Image Stabilisation (IBIS) provide enhanced stability for professionals. Is OIS software or hardware?

OIS is a hardware-based technology. It relies on physical components, such as gyroscopes and lens mechanisms, to stabilise images. Unlike software-based stabilisation methods, OIS provides real-time adjustments for superior clarity.
